The Power of Project Management Tools
Effective project management is crucial for any successful business. **Digital tools** dedicated to project management offer a structured approach to task allocation, progress tracking, and collaboration. These tools often provide a centralized platform for team members to access information, share updates, and coordinate efforts, ensuring projects stay on schedule and within budget.
Key Features of Project Management Software
- Task assignment and prioritization
- Progress tracking and reporting
- Collaboration and communication features
- Time management and resource allocation
- Document sharing and version control
Example: Asana for Project Coordination
Asana, a popular project management platform, allows teams to break down projects into smaller tasks, assign deadlines, and track progress visually. Its collaborative features facilitate seamless communication and ensure everyone is aligned on project goals. This transparency and organization contribute to improved efficiency and successful project completion.
Communication and Collaboration Platforms
Effective communication is vital for any business. **Digital tools** facilitate seamless communication across teams and with clients. Platforms like Slack and Microsoft Teams provide instant messaging, file sharing, and video conferencing capabilities, fostering better collaboration and reducing communication silos.
Enhancing Team Communication
- Instant messaging for quick updates
- File sharing for easy document access
- Video conferencing for virtual meetings
- Project-specific channels for focused discussions
Case Study: Improved Client Communication with Zoom
A software development company leveraged Zoom for client communication, scheduling virtual meetings, and sharing project updates. This approach enhanced transparency and fostered stronger client relationships, leading to increased project satisfaction and repeat business.
Marketing Automation and Customer Relationship Management (CRM)
**Digital tools** dedicated to marketing automation and CRM systems are essential for businesses seeking to optimize their marketing efforts and build stronger customer relationships. These tools automate repetitive tasks, track customer interactions, and provide valuable insights into customer behavior.
Key Benefits of Marketing Automation
- Automated email marketing campaigns
- Lead nurturing and qualification
- Targeted advertising campaigns
- Improved customer segmentation
Example: HubSpot for Integrated Marketing Solutions
HubSpot provides a comprehensive platform for marketing automation, sales, and CRM. Businesses can use its tools to manage leads, automate email sequences, track website traffic, and analyze customer data, ultimately leading to improved conversion rates and customer retention.
Data Analysis and Business Intelligence Tools
In today's data-driven world, **digital tools** for data analysis and business intelligence are paramount. These tools allow businesses to collect, analyze, and interpret data to gain valuable insights into market trends, customer behavior, and operational efficiency.
Leveraging Data for Strategic Decisions
- Data visualization for easy interpretation
- Performance monitoring and reporting
- Trend identification and forecasting
- Customer segmentation and personalization
Case Study: Using Google Analytics for Website Optimization
A retail company used Google Analytics to track website traffic, identify popular product categories, and understand user behavior. This data-driven approach allowed them to optimize their website layout, improve product recommendations, and ultimately boost sales conversions.
